Effective Self-Storage Management Tips


Running a self-storage business needs focus and thoughtful organization. Here are some tips to help owners optimize their business's performance.



First: Use Up-to-Date Security Measures


Safety is vital in storage unit management. Install advanced monitoring equipment and implement secure locks. Ensure that each component is operating correctly at constantly. Evaluate using motion detectors for extra security.



2: Maintain Well-Maintained Facilities


Frequent maintenance is important for customer satisfaction. Schedule upkeep duties to maintain your business clean and organized. Create a detailed cleaning schedule and educate staff on correct procedures. Regularly check all areas to find and fix issues efficiently.



Third: Optimize Customer Service


Excellent customer service will differentiate your business. Guide team members to become helpful and address customer inquiries efficiently. Implement review mechanisms to collect insights from clients and use this input to better services. Give discounts for positive reviews to build a positive reputation.



Fourth: Utilize Strategic Marketing Techniques


Marketing your units successfully should bring in more customers. Leverage online marketing to target a wider audience. Develop a attractive online presence that gives all necessary information to availability. Engage with clients through social media and provide promotions to encourage sign-ups.



5: Emphasize Staff Development


Regular development for staff is vital to improve efficient operations. Hold seminars on latest management techniques. Support staff to bring new ideas and acknowledge excellent performance. Create a productive work environment that prioritizes continuous improvement.
